






Welcome to the TriArts Sharon Playhouse
TriArts Sharon Playhouse is the Litchfield Hills' home for professional summer theatre. Each season we present musicals, plays, new works, and youth programs on our historic barn stage surrounded by the beauty of northwest Connecticut.
Whether you are joining us for a mainstage production, a patio cabaret, or a Young Playwrights Festival reading, we invite you to experience live theatre at its most intimate and vibrant.
